Amy Cole watched her world collapse: her family facing bankruptcy, her father driven to suicide, her mother stricken with illness. Desperate, she accepts money from Will Ford's mother and leaves the man she loves. Years later, Will's mother tracks her down, pleading that Amy return to Will's side. Amy learns that since their breakup Will has drifted—fooling around, changing girlfriends, and even courting a scandalous celebrity. Seeing a second chance, Amy decides to fight for the love she lost. But she is blind to a darker truth: these events are not random. What looks like chance is part of Will's trap, engineered to draw her back. Now Amy must confront love, loyalty, and betrayal as the stakes close in.
